匠心精神 - 良心品质腾讯认可的专业机构-IT人的高薪实战学院

咨询电话:4000806560

Web应用程序安全:如何保障你的网站?

Web应用程序安全:如何保障你的网站?

随着互联网的快速发展,Web应用程序的使用越来越广泛。然而,Web应用程序安全已经成为一个严重的问题,黑客攻击和数据泄露时有发生。本文将介绍如何保障你的网站,使其免受黑客攻击和数据泄露。

1. 安全编码实践

安全编码是Web应用程序安全的基础。Web应用程序的编码应遵循最佳实践,例如合理使用输入校验、防御性编程和错误处理。开发人员应该使用安全的编程语言和框架,并确保程序能够处理各种攻击类型,如SQL注入、跨站脚本攻击和文件包含漏洞。

2. 认证和授权管理

认证和授权管理是Web应用程序安全的关键组成部分。在实施认证和授权管理的过程中,应采用最佳实践,例如使用多因素身份验证和强密码策略。对于敏感数据和功能,应该实施严格的访问控制。开发人员和管理员应该定期审查访问控制策略,以确保其与最佳实践相符。

3. 数据保护

Web应用程序中的数据保护是非常重要的。该应用程序必须使用加密技术来保护敏感数据,如密码、个人信息和支付信息。应该遵循最佳实践,例如使用强加密算法和密钥管理策略。此外,开发人员应该确保对数据的访问控制和审计日志进行适当的保护。

4. 漏洞扫描

漏洞扫描是评估Web应用程序安全的重要工具。该扫描器可以检测应用程序中存在的漏洞,并向管理员提供修复建议。漏洞扫描应该定期进行,并与最新漏洞库保持同步。开发人员和管理员应该密切关注漏洞扫描结果,并及时修复发现的漏洞。

5. 防火墙和入侵检测

Web应用程序需要一个强大的网络安全方案,以防止黑客攻击和数据泄露。防火墙和入侵检测系统可以为Web应用程序提供强大的安全防御。防火墙可以监控网络流量并阻止恶意流量,而入侵检测系统可以检测入侵尝试并通知管理员。

总结

Web应用程序安全是一个复杂的问题,需要开发人员和管理员采取多种策略来保护应用程序和数据。本文介绍了最佳实践,例如安全编码、认证和授权管理、数据保护、漏洞扫描和防火墙入侵检测。通过采用这些策略,你可以保障你的网站,使其免受黑客攻击和数据泄露。